I am doing the Go Lower programme. I really liked it, you get your own personal consultant and all the meals are sent to you, you just have to provide your own veg and dairy. The food is really nice, they have things like Thai chicken soup, Moroccan meatballs and chicken tikka masala…yum!
It is a low carb, high protein ketogenic diet so you lose weight really quickly.
To make sure you lose weight and keep it off they work with you throughout the program and after with support from your personal consultant and their in house nutritionists. All of whom are really friendly!
You get your breakfast, lunch, dinner and snacks for the first 2 phases. They then move you onto the transitional phase where they give you breakfast, snacks and half your lunch and dinners, for the other half you are given recipes so that you learn to cook your own food. That is their way to teach you how to keep the weight off once you finish the programme. You then move onto independence where they provide you with breakfast and snacks but you cook your own meals from their recipes.
I really like it, it takes all the pressure away from having to think about what you should eat that day to lose weight as they have done it all for you. Having the option to phone up and for advice really helps too!

I have done Go Lower in the past - it produced fast weight loss.. but as there were no carbs in the diet at all.. I found it very tricky to keep the weight off. Ultimately I put it back on.. plus a bit extra! Also, there isnt a huge amount of variety in terms of food (only one breakfast, about 4 soups for lunch and a few more dinners). My final reservation was that you're not really allowed anything else apart from veg. You are hardly allowed any fruit due to the carb content!
About 2 years on.. and I've decided to try another meal replacement and have opted for Jenny Craig. So far I'm finding it loads better than Go Lower - the food is far more varied.. and also you can add in fruit/veg/dairy so it feels far more normal than the Go Lower low carb approach. To me, there seems something inherently wrong about dieting but not being allowed fruit! You also get a personal consultant who rings you every week (and is also available all week on the phone if you need it) - its brilliant having someone to coach you through the process.

Rang golower and they took about forty minutes asking me various health questions and explaining how it works etc Depending on the plan they advise you to be on.....mine is a 12 week plan to lose two stones in weight or to get from size 18 to 12|14 eventually. Came as a bit of a shock at first when she said "you can pay upfront if you like seven hundred and ninety pounds and we will give you a discount.......decided to pay monthly but even then it was three hundred and seventy six pounds 20p this month. same second month and then nothing for final month....but thats probably because by then they dont send too much food as you are then expected to follow recipes and cook your own more healthy options!
